Many EDMI meters come with an EziView software CD in the packaging. If you have access to the original installation media, this is the most straightforward way to obtain the software.

For larger installations, Eziview allows you to manage profiles for multiple meters. You can save configuration templates and apply them to new meters, saving hours of setup time on large-scale projects.

The most reliable approach is to contact EDMI support or your local EDMI distributor directly. They can provide the latest software version along with the necessary CD Keys for activation.
